Performance of modified bio-filter on physico-chemical properties of water samples of Naini, Allahabad

Journal of Pharmacognosy and Phytochemistry · 2017 · Vol. 6(5) · pp. 2718–2722

Abstract

The experiment was conducted to know the working performance of modified biofilter for different physico-chemical properties of water samples from different sources at Naini, Allahabad. The percent variation in deferent parameter after purification was found significant, the parameters viz pH, EC, temperature, Calcium Hardness, Turbidity, TDS and Chloride after purification by biofilter were found under the permissible limit as per BIS standard. The total hardness, magnesium hardness after purification were found beyond the permissible limit in all water samples and Arsenic were also recorded beyond the permissible limit in water samples contaminated as 10 ppm and 20 ppm Arsenic Artificially. The performance of Biofilter was highly effective in removal efficiency and balancing of different water parameter. Percent variation in all parameter ranges from minimum 0.70 - 0.84% and maximum 80% - 91%.
